Transaction 2b21bb017ed19841119f7174a74307296438826689a62ed16b23e51572299dc2

3 Input
2 Outputs
  • 2b21bb017ed19841119f7174a74307296438826689a62ed16b23e51572299dc2:0
  • value  3267162
    address  34gLAQTG6DEBPf2CBJc3nPFfyngjokSuCZ
  • 2b21bb017ed19841119f7174a74307296438826689a62ed16b23e51572299dc2:1
  • value  4120699
    address  1P8DfWDAf1HWGLTEXDBMUwrZ1E5aAgApi6